Because higher education is so expensive, frequently a student will need multiple loans to fund his or her education. After graduation, when repayment begins, the loans can be a hefty burden for a person just entering the job market.

Student Loan Consolidation

If the interest rates have lowered since the loans were opened, it is possible that you can consolidate at this lower rate and save a considerable amount over the duration of the loan. This is referred to as student loan consolidation and it groups all of the loans into one, low monthly payment. Consolidating Student Loans for Lower Interest Rates
